Fiction Connection
Discover titles similar to books you already enjoy: if you've ever read a book set in a particular time or place, or featuring a character or a topic you've loved, Fiction Connection can suggest lots more titles for you to read.
 
Global Books in Print
Global Books in Print allows you to check up on publication dates and details for books and other media in English; and also to look up forthcoming books by favourite authors, or on particular subjects.
